The lesson generalizes past the bug. A correction is only as wide as the surface you apply it to. I fixed the open clock and felt done, because the fix felt like a principle (“list, don’t poll”) when it was actually a patch to one instrument. The principle was right; my application was narrow. This is a cousin of the bunqueue lesson I keep quoting back to the field — the bug relocates until you enforce it where the quantity lives. My frame-blindness relocated from the open clock to the closed one, and I didn’t follow it over. The concrete fix is small (the closed-clock poll must list openai.com/index), and I’ll consider whether LOOP_INSTRUCTIONS needs it — but the discipline is the thing: when I correct a frame, ask which other instrument has the same blind spot.
